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34621 429 6322 3167023
6471249 8437983 53
6471249 8437983 53
61484285 8795 45483417 86704720
All about undefined
Interested in learning more?
6471249 8437983 53
61484285 8795 45483417 86704720
See more
57 0566628
20 7488418221 7162372
See more
42979275892 0525
024750217 48810133 31215 23
See more